WOW技能成功放出后才能喊话不成功则不喊话的宏谁能帮忙写个?

2024-11-15 18:35:16
推荐回答(3个)
回答1:

/cast 伏击
/run local f=RbA or CreateFrame("Frame","RbA") f:SetScript("OnEvent",function(s,e,u,p) if u=="player" and p=="伏击" then SendChatMessage("喊话内容","yell") end end) f:RegisterEvent("UNIT_SPELLCAST_SUCCEEDED")

这是我自己的伏击之后喊话宏,把两处"伏击"改成需要的技能名,把"喊话内容"相应替换(引号保留),就可以了,持续施法型会在施法成功后才喊话

回答2:

现在的宏没有这个功能了,if语句被WOW开发小组删除了。所以没办法。

回答3:

有这样的宏,随便找个类似的宏剥离就好了
比如LR误导喊话宏